In 2020-2021, 19,084 people earned their degree in general human resources management/personnel administration, making the major the 53rd most popular in the United States.

At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 6,010 general human resources management/personnel administration graduates with average earnings and debt of $58,425 and $0 respectively.

This year’s “Most Well Attended HR Management Major for a Master’s” ranking looked at 222 colleges that offer degrees in a bachelor’s in general human resources management/personnel administration. This ranking identifies schools that graduate the most students in general human resources management/personnel administration.
